Roof repair costs depend on several specific factors. The size of the damaged area is the biggest variable, along with the accessibility of your roof and the pitch or steepness involved. We also look at the underlying materials—like whether you have standard asphalt shingles, metal, or tile—and the complexity of the flashing around chimneys or vents. If the wood decking underneath is rotted or damaged, that adds to the labor and material needs. We provide ex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Clay roof tiles, particularly those with a natural or earth tone, are a beautiful option for Seattle homes. They offer excellent durability and resistance to the Pacific Northwest's damp climate. While they can be heavier than asphalt shingles, their longevity and aesthetic appeal are significant advantages. Proper installation is crucial to ensure they perform well. To find a reliable roofing contractor in Seattle, look for licensed and insured professionals with strong local reviews. Ask for references and check their experience with Seattle's climate and building styles. A good contractor will provide a detailed, written estimate and clearly explain the scope of the project. Corrugated metal roofing features a wavy, ribbed pattern that adds strength and visual appeal. This design allows for efficient water runoff, crucial in Seattle's rainy climate. It's well-suited for various buildings and known for its durability, ease of installation, and cost-effectiveness. Corrugated metal is a practical choice for many roofing needs.
